Using cracked automotive diagnostic software carries significant risks:
Many unofficial patches and cracks bundled with downloaded software contain malware, trojans, or adware. Before installing any executable file downloaded from the internet, always run it through a reputable antivirus program. Cable Compatibility
Always ensure your car battery is healthy (above 12.5V) before scanning. Low voltage causes modules to drop offline or report ghost fault codes.

Generic OBD-II scanners usually only read engine codes. VCDS Lite can read chassis (ABS) and airbag modules, telling you exactly which wheel speed sensor or airbag igniter is malfunctioning.

Instead of giving you a generic OBD-II code, an activated VCDS-Lite queries the manufacturer-specific control modules. It delivers precise Volkswagen Auto Group (VAG) fault codes complete with environmental freeze-frame data. This pinpoints the exact component failure rather than just the generic system failure. 2. When you first install the official 1.2 version (a tiny 1.62 MB file), it's a "Shareware" version. To unlock its full diagnostic potential, you must Register it by purchasing a license from Ross-Tech for $99.
